Olive Garden's Zuppa Toscana

First, you'll need to gather your ingredients...

2 lbs ground italian sausage (Jimmy Dean Brand) 

1½ tsp crushed red peppers (I always use more than this)
4 tbsp bacon pieces (Bacon Bits work very well)
2 tsp garlic puree
11 cups water
5 cubes of chicken bouillon
1 cup heavy cream
1 lb sliced russet potatoes, or about 4 potatoes
1 bunch of Kale

Okay, on with the cooking directions!

 
First, sauté the italian sausage and crushed red pepper in a large pot (If your potatoes aren't already sliced, go ahead and slice them while the sausage cooks). Drain excess fat, and set the sausage aside in a bowl.



In the same pan, add 11 cups of water, chicken bouillon cubes, bacon, and garlic puree. Bring this to a boil, and then reduce heat to medium, and add your sliced potatoes. Cook until the potatoes are soft (about 15 minutes). Add your heavy whipping cream, and heat over medium for a few minutes. Finally, reduce the heat to low, and add your sausage and kale. Just let it simmer about 5 minutes, and then serve! (I like to serve my soup with bread sticks) Enjoy!
